Tofu Omelette is a unique type of side dish, which combines an omelet with tofu. Making this side dish is very easy using ingredients that can be found easily at the supermarket. Tofu Omelette tastes rich and smells like scrambled eggs when fried. It's less fragrant when served in soups or steamed but has a soft, silky texture that is similar to silken tofu. You can put any food ingredients into the egg mixture, such as sausage, ham, chilies, etc. Additionally, you can add Luncheon Meat and cucumber slices. Here is the Tofu Omelette recipe along with the steps.
Boil the white tofu pieces until they are slightly chewy. Remove, let cool.
Mix egg, green onion, salt, and pepper. Stir well.
Put in the boiled tofu and red chilies, stir gently until blended.
Heat the oil, then pour the tofu eggs, cook until golden brown.
Take the tofu eggs, put them on a plate.
Serve with Maling/Luncheon meat (optional) and cucumber slices.
